The Ultimate Guide to Leasing Commercial Space: From Finding the Right Property to Negotiating Lease Terms

Leasing a commercial space is a significant step for any business, and it can be a complicated process. The right space can contribute to the success of your business, while the wrong one can result in a lot of unnecessary expenses and setbacks. In this article, we will guide you through the process of leasing a commercial space, step by step, so that you can make informed decisions and secure the perfect space for your business.

  1. Determine Your Needs and Budget

Before you start looking for a commercial space, it is essential to determine your needs and budget. Consider factors such as location, size, and layout, as well as your budget for rent, utilities, and other expenses. It is crucial to be realistic about what you can afford, as well as what you need to operate your business effectively.

  1. Start Your Search

Once you have a clear understanding of your needs and budget, you can start your search for a commercial space. You can start by conducting an online search or working with a commercial real estate agent. Make sure to visit several properties, as seeing them in person will give you a better sense of the space and its potential.

  1. Negotiate the Lease

When you find a space that meets your needs, it is time to negotiate the lease. This is a critical step in the process, as the lease agreement will dictate the terms of your occupancy. It is essential to understand every aspect of the lease, including the length of the lease, the rent amount, any rent increases, and who is responsible for repairs and maintenance.

  1. Understand the Commercial Real Estate Market

It is essential to understand the commercial real estate market in the area where you are looking for a space. This can help you negotiate a better lease and find a space that fits your needs and budget. Work with a commercial real estate agent who has a deep understanding of the local market and can provide you with valuable insights and advice.

  1. Prepare for Move-In

Once you have negotiated the lease and signed the agreement, it is time to prepare for move-in. This includes arranging for utilities, internet, and other essential services, as well as preparing the space for your business. Make sure to obtain any necessary permits or licenses, and hire a contractor if needed to make any necessary modifications to the space.

  1. FAQs

Q: What is the difference between a gross lease and a net lease?

A: A gross lease is a lease in which the landlord pays for all operating expenses, including utilities and maintenance, while a net lease requires the tenant to pay for some or all of these expenses.

Q: Can I negotiate the lease terms?

A: Yes, it is possible to negotiate the lease terms, including the rent amount, length of the lease, and other provisions. However, the landlord may not agree to all of your requests

Q: Do I need to hire a commercial real estate agent?

A: While it is possible to search for commercial spaces on your own, working with a commercial real estate agent can be beneficial. They have a deep understanding of the market and can help you negotiate the best possible lease terms.

Q: What is a security deposit, and how much should I expect to pay?

A: A security deposit is an upfront payment to the landlord that serves as a guarantee against damages or unpaid rent. The amount of the security deposit can vary but is typically one to two months’ rent.

Q: Can I sublease the space if my business needs change?

A: This depends on the terms of the lease agreement. Some leases prohibit subleasing, while others allow it with the landlord’s consent.
